I. Converting 6.0 Inches to Centimeters: The Calculation



Q: How many centimeters are there in 6.0 inches?

A: The conversion factor between inches and centimeters is approximately 2.54 cm per inch. Therefore, to convert 6.0 inches to centimeters, we multiply the number of inches by the conversion factor:

6.0 inches 2.54 cm/inch = 15.24 cm

Therefore, 6.0 inches is equal to 15.24 centimeters.

2. Q: How do I convert larger measurements involving feet and inches to centimeters? A: First, convert feet to inches (1 foot = 12 inches), then add the inches. Finally, multiply the total inches by 2.54 cm/inch.

5. Q: Can I convert centimeters back to inches using the same conversion factor? A: Yes, simply divide the number of centimeters by 2.54 to get the equivalent measurement in inches. Remember to use the same level of precision for both conversion processes.
